Taco soup
1 lb hamburger p, brown and drain
1 onion chopped
1 pkg taco seasoning
1 can corn keep liquid
1 can of kidney beans keep liquid
1 qt can tomatoes
Mix all together and simmer to blend flavors. Better if made the day before. Serve with grated cheeses and chips if wanted.

Erica's Meatballs
Today I'm going to share one of the recipes that I am famous for amongst my friends and family. And that is my meatballs. As always made from scratch and trust me they are worth the time to make them.
It's really simple just a little time consuming to form the actual balls but oh so worth it.
1lb ground beef
1lb sausage meat
2/3 cup breadcrumbs
1/3 cup dried onion
1 egg
1/2 tsp salt
1/4 tsp ginger
1/4 cup milk
Mix everything together. Make into balls about the size of a golf ball, and bake on a cookie sheet for 15 minutes at 400 degrees.
These go great with my sweet and sour sauce or even spaghetti sauce.

Divinity
My mother in law was always a huge baker around the holidays and this is one of her Christmas goodies. My brother in law loves this and still asks his mom to make this every year for him.
2 1/2 cups sugar
1/2 cup light corn syrup
2 egg whites
1 tsp vanilla
1/2 cup water
1/4 tsp salt
Combine first 3 ingredients and the 1/2 cup water and the 1/4 tsp salt. Cook to hard boil (260 degrees) stirring only till sugar dissolves.
Meanwhile beat the egg whites to stiff peaks. Gradually pour syrup over the egg whites, beating at a high speed with an electric mixer. Add vanilla and beat till candy hold it's shape.
Quickly drop from a teaspoon onto waxed paper.

Michelle's frosting,
My sister in law find the most amazing recipes. And this one for frosting is really simple easy and wonderful. My mother in law actually used this frosting on the cupcakes served at my baby shower a few years ago.
4oz instant pudding mix any flavor.
Small package cool whip
1 cup skim milk
1/4 cup powdered sugar
Mix pudding mix and powdered sugar together with the milk. Food in the cool whip
Chill in the refrigerator and ice cakes or cupcakes.
